Ticket: Drift on Nightjar backfill scheduler

So, the nightly backfill scheduler on prod has quietly drifted from what's in the repo. Someone hand-tweaked the retry window and the shard count during the October incident and never backported it, so terraform now wants to revert changes we actually need. Before you approve the sync PR, please compare against what's genuinely running — I think we should codify two of the manual tweaks and drop the rest. Here's the live config pulled from prod this morning.

service settings:
[istael]
team = gilath
access_code = ac_468cdf
owner = casdor.gilox
host = istael.kelviforge.internal
port = 5432
peer = quenwyn.braskworks.corp
salt = 6678df32
pin = 7400

## Tuning

The receipt mailer (Almsgate) batches donation receipts and sends through the Thornquay relay. On-call: if the queue backs up, resist the urge to crank batch size — the relay rate-limits per connection, and bigger batches just mean bigger retries. Scale worker count first, then shorten the flush interval. Dedupe window must stay longer than the retry horizon or donors get duplicate receipts, which generates tickets. All knobs live in one place and are read at worker start. Current production values follow.

tuning table, kajop-yafof:
QUOTAS = {
    "wenath": 10,
    "ulaael": 5,
}

## Nightly Reindex — Review Notes

The Corvid search cluster rebuilds its index nightly at 01:40. Changes to the indexing pipeline must preserve the checkpoint format, or resumption after a failed run will restart from zero. Reviewers should confirm that any schema change bumps the index version constant. The checkpoint format specification is documented on the internal page listed here.

runbook for tagug-hafog: https://jira.lumiclabs.internal/projects/pages/pages/9773c0d8